Output a582876492e0ed842550cd1753b6e7fc799f3f7061026c3f8b106ad318cac673:3

value
1870000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 589b9a2796e76f03a18911b3c866b164f0caab0e OP_EQUALVERIFY OP_CHECKSIG
address
195WsJvyaaPseoURD8A2HUgvxkq34iERi1
transaction
a582876492e0ed842550cd1753b6e7fc799f3f7061026c3f8b106ad318cac673
spent
true